----------------------------------------------------------------------
-- |
-- Module : Custom
-- Maintainer : AR
-- Stability : (stable)
-- Portability : (portable)
--
-- > CVS $Date: 2005/04/20 20:09:19 $
-- > CVS $Author: aarne $
-- > CVS $Revision: 1.57 $
--
-- A database for customizable GF shell commands.
--
-- databases for customizable commands. AR 21\/11\/2001.
-- for: grammar parsers, grammar printers, term commands, string commands.
-- idea: items added here are usable throughout GF; nothing else need be edited.
-- they are often usable through the API: hence API cannot be imported here!
--
-- Major redesign 3\/4\/2002: the first entry in each database is DEFAULT.
-- If no other value is given, the default is selected.
-- Because of this, two invariants have to be preserved:
--
-- - no databases may be empty
--
-- - additions are made to the end of the database
-----------------------------------------------------------------------------
module Custom where

-- * these are the databases; the comment gives the name of the flag
-- | grammarFormat, \"-format=x\" or file suffix
customGrammarParser :: CustomData (FilePath -> IOE C.CanonGrammar)
-- | grammarPrinter, \"-printer=x\"
customGrammarPrinter :: CustomData (StateGrammar -> String)
-- | multiGrammarPrinter, \"-printer=x\"
customMultiGrammarPrinter :: CustomData (CanonGrammar -> String)
-- | syntaxPrinter, \"-printer=x\"
customSyntaxPrinter :: CustomData (GF.Grammar -> String)
-- | termPrinter, \"-printer=x\"
customTermPrinter :: CustomData (StateGrammar -> Tree -> String)
-- | termCommand, \"-transform=x\"
customTermCommand :: CustomData (StateGrammar -> Tree -> [Tree])
-- | editCommand, \"-edit=x\"
customEditCommand :: CustomData (StateGrammar -> Action)
-- | filterString, \"-filter=x\"
customStringCommand :: CustomData (StateGrammar -> String -> String)
-- | useParser, \"-parser=x\"
customParser :: CustomData (StateGrammar -> CFCat -> CFParser)
-- | useTokenizer, \"-lexer=x\"
customTokenizer :: CustomData (StateGrammar -> String -> [CFTok])
-- | useUntokenizer, \"-unlexer=x\" --- should be from token list to string
customUntokenizer :: CustomData (StateGrammar -> String -> String)
-- | uniCoding, \"-coding=x\"
--
-- contains conversions from different codings to the internal
-- unicode coding
customUniCoding :: CustomData (String -> String)
-- | this is the way of selecting an item
customOrDefault :: Options -> OptFun -> CustomData a -> a
customOrDefault opts optfun db = maybe (defaultCustomVal db) id $
customAsOptVal opts optfun db
-- | to produce menus of custom operations
customInfo :: CustomData a -> (String, [String])
customInfo c = (titleCustomData c, map (ciStr . fst) (dbCustomData c))
-------------------------------
-- * types and stuff
type CommandId = String
strCI :: String -> CommandId
strCI = id
ciStr :: CommandId -> String
ciStr = id
ciOpt :: CommandId -> Option
ciOpt = iOpt
newtype CustomData a = CustomData (String, [(CommandId,a)])
customData :: String -> [(CommandId, a)] -> CustomData a
customData title db = CustomData (title,db)
dbCustomData :: CustomData a -> [(CommandId, a)]
dbCustomData (CustomData (_,db)) = db
titleCustomData :: CustomData a -> String
titleCustomData (CustomData (t,_)) = t
lookupCustom :: CustomData a -> CommandId -> Maybe a
lookupCustom = flip lookup . dbCustomData
customAsOptVal :: Options -> OptFun -> CustomData a -> Maybe a
customAsOptVal opts optfun db = do
arg <- getOptVal opts optfun
lookupCustom db (strCI arg)
-- | take the first entry from the database
defaultCustomVal :: CustomData a -> a
defaultCustomVal (CustomData (s,db)) =
ifNull (error ("empty database:" +++ s)) (snd . head) db
